Understanding Common iPhone Problems
iPhones are built well, but they can still have issues. Some problems are more common than others. Knowing these can help you figure out what’s wrong. It also helps you talk to a repair technician.
Screen Issues
Cracked screens are very common. This happens from drops or impacts. Sometimes the touch screen stops working. Colors might look strange.
Battery Drain
Does your iPhone battery die fast? This is a frequent complaint. Batteries wear out over time. Other software or hardware issues can also cause this.
Charging Problems
Your iPhone might not charge at all. Or it might charge very slowly. This could be a dirty charging port. It might also be a faulty charging cable or battery.
Water Damage
Accidents happen near water. If your iPhone gets wet, it can cause serious damage. Even a small amount of liquid can be bad.
Software Glitches
Sometimes your iPhone freezes. Apps might crash. This can be due to software bugs. It might need a reset or a more advanced fix.

Essential iPhone Repair Tools for Technicians
Professional repair technicians use a specific set of tools. These tools help them work efficiently and safely.
Precision Screwdriver Set
iPhones use very small screws. A good set has various types like Pentalobe and Tri-point drivers. These fit the tiny screws perfectly.
Opening Tools
Tools like plastic opening tools (spudgers) and suction cups help open the iPhone case. They prevent damage to the phone’s body. This is crucial for a clean repair.
ESD Protection
Electrostatic Discharge (ESD) can damage sensitive electronics. Technicians use ESD wrist straps and mats. This grounds them, preventing static electricity from harming the iPhone’s internal components. For more on ESD safety, check out ESD Journal’s guide.
Heat Gun or iOpener
Some repairs, like screen replacements, require heat. A heat gun or an iOpener warms the adhesive. This makes it easier to separate parts without breaking them.
Tweezers and Pliers
Fine-tipped tweezers are needed for handling small screws and connectors. Small pliers help with gripping and manipulating delicate components.
Proven Solutions for Common iPhone Repairs
Here are some common repairs and how they are typically done.
Cracked Screen Replacement
1. Diagnose: Confirm the screen is the issue.
2. Heat: Warm the edges of the screen to soften the adhesive.
3. Open: Carefully pry the screen away from the frame using opening tools.
4. Disconnect: Unplug the screen’s flex cables from the logic board.
5. Transfer: Move components like the front camera and earpiece to the new screen.
6. Connect: Attach the new screen’s flex cables.
7. Test: Power on the iPhone to check touch and display.
8. Seal: Apply new adhesive and reassemble the iPhone.
This process requires patience. A detailed guide from iFixit shows the steps clearly.
Battery Replacement
1. Open: Similar to screen replacement, open the iPhone carefully.
2. Remove Adhesive: Disconnect and remove the old battery. Some batteries have strong adhesive strips.
3. Install New Battery: Place the new battery in the correct spot.
4. Connect: Reconnect the battery cable.
5. Reassemble: Close the iPhone and test the battery life.
A failing battery can make your iPhone unusable. Replacing it often restores good battery life.
Charging Port Repair
1. Inspect: Clean the charging port with compressed air or a non-metallic tool.
2. Disassemble: Open the iPhone to access the charging port module.
3. Replace Module: If cleaning doesn’t work, the entire charging port assembly is replaced.
4. Reassemble: Put the iPhone back together.
A dirty or damaged charging port is a common fix. This often resolves charging issues quickly.
Water Damage Repair: A Delicate Process
Water damage is one of the hardest repairs. It needs immediate attention.
What to Do First
Turn it off: Do not try to turn it on or charge it.
Dry it: Gently wipe off excess water.
Do not use rice: Rice can get stuck in ports and is not very effective.
Professional Cleaning and Drying
Repair centers will open the iPhone. They use specialized cleaning solutions. They then dry the components thoroughly. This removes corrosion.
Component Replacement
Corroded parts often need replacement. This can include the logic board, battery, or other small components. This is a complex job.
Motherboard Repair: The Heart of Your iPhone
Motherboard repair is for serious issues. This is usually done by highly skilled technicians.
Common Motherboard Problems
No power: The phone won’t turn on at all.
No service: Cellular signal issues.
Overheating: The phone gets extremely hot.
The Repair Process
This involves micro-soldering. Technicians use powerful microscopes. They carefully remove and replace tiny chips or circuits. This requires advanced training and tools.

Frequently Asked Questions About iPhone Repair
What is the average cost to repair an iPhone screen in the Philippines?
Screen repair costs vary by iPhone model. Newer models are more expensive. Expect prices to range from ₱3,000 to over ₱15,000. Always get a quote first.
How long does an iPhone repair usually take?
Simple repairs like screen or battery replacement can often be done in 1-2 hours. More complex issues, like motherboard repair, can take several days.
Does Apple cover accidental damage like cracked screens?
No, Apple’s standard warranty covers manufacturing defects. Accidental damage like cracked screens is not covered. You would need AppleCare+ for reduced repair costs.
Can a water-damaged iPhone be repaired?
Yes, sometimes. The success depends on how quickly you act and the extent of the damage. Professional cleaning and drying are crucial.
Is it better to repair an old iPhone or buy a new one?
If the repair cost is less than 50% of a new iPhone’s price, repairing is often a good option. For very old models, a new phone might be more cost-effective.
What does ESD protection mean in phone repair?
ESD stands for Electrostatic Discharge. It’s the sudden flow of electricity between two objects. Technicians use special equipment to prevent static from damaging sensitive iPhone parts.
